Los Angeles Dodgers (-110) at Washington Nationals (+100)

  • O/U: 8 (Under -121)
  • LAD: 50-31 (2nd NL West)
  • WSH: 40-39 (2nd NL East)
  • PROBABLES: Julio Urias (9-3; 3.95 ERA vs Max Scherzer 7-4; 2.14 ERA)

The Dodgers won the first game of a four-game set with the suddenly red-hot Nationals on Thursday by a score of 6-2 as -145 road favorites. The Dodgers, who have won six straight games, will face arguably one of the best pitchers in Major League Baseball in Max Scherzer. The Dodgers will send out Julio Urias, who is 9-3 with a 3.95 ERA, to take on a Washington club that sports a solid 24-19 home record at Nationals Park. Urias was brilliant in his last start on June 26 against the Cubs, finishing with 5.1 strong innings - striking out 12 while only allowing two runs in a 3-2 win. The sharps see value in this matchup backing Urias despite the fact he is facing Scherzer, who sports a 1.59 ERA over his last three starts. This line steamed overnight, with the Dodgers moving from a +101 underdog to a -110 favorite. Lay the small price with the best team in the National League.

PITCHING TRENDS

  • J. Urias (L) LAST 3 starts: 0-1, 6.00 ERA, 1.60 WHIP
  • M. Scherzer (R) LAST 3 starts: 2-0; 1.59 ERA, 1.06 WHIP

SI PRO LEAN: Los Angeles Dodgers (-110)


Boston Red Sox (-103) at Oakland Athletics (-107)

  • O/U: 8.5
  • BOS: 51-31 (1st AL East)
  • OAK: 48-35 (2nd AL West)
  • PROBABLES: Eduardo Rodriguez (6-4; 5.83 ERA vs Frankie Montas (7-7; 4.72 ERA)

The sharps are getting behind the best team in the American League East, taking on a struggling Oakland squad. The Red Sox, who own a 24-14 road record, head to RingCentral Coliseum to take on the Athletics, who have won just four of their past 10 games. The play involves backing a Boston squad that has won 10 of 15 times starting pitcher Eduardo Rodriguez has been handed the ball. You cannot often find a first-place team, who has scored 52 runs during a current seven-game winning streak at a short price, but when you do if you have to take advantage.

PITCHING TRENDS

  • E. Rodriguez (L) LAST 3 starts: 1-0, 5.06 ERA, 1.25 WHIP
  • F. Montas (R) LAST 3 starts: 1-1, 6.11 ERA, 1.25 WHIP

SI PRO LEAN: Boston Red Sox (-103)


San Francisco Giants (-139) at Arizona Diamondbacks (+129)

  • O/U: 8.5
  • SF: 50-30 (1st NL West)
  • ARZ: 23-60 (5th NL West)
  • PROBABLES: Alex Wood (6-3; 3.91 ERA vs Zac Gallen 1-3; 3.69 ERA)

The AL West-leading San Francisco Giants will look to exact revenge on Arizona after losing on Thursday 5-3 as -140 road favorites. The Giants are off to a 24-19 road record, while Arizona only sports a 13-24 home record. The Giants will have veteran southpaw Alex Wood on the bump, who is off to a 6-3 start with a 3.91 ERA. Despite losing the first game of the four-game set on Thursday, San Francisco should have no issue rebounding and taking down a Diamondbacks club that has lost 15 of their last 18 games. The sharps see value in the Giants as a moderate road favorite on Friday.

PITCHING TRENDS

  • A. Wood (L) LAST 3 starts: 1-0, 4.40 ERA, 1.26 WHIP
  • Z. Gallen (R) LAST 3 starts: 0-2, 5.11 ERA, 1.38 WHIP

SI PRO LEAN: San Francisco Giants (-139)
